Detail Technical / Commercial Information
Product Overview OEM Titan connecting rod (displacement rod) that transmits power from the air motor piston to the fluid pump piston, enabling material transfer under high pressure.
Function Transfers the reciprocating motion of the air motor piston to the fluid pump piston. The upper end connects to the air motor piston rod via a pin. The lower end features a piston seat that holds the upper packing set and ball check valve. The hard chrome surface provides a low-friction, wear-resistant sealing surface for the upper packings. Manufactured from high-strength steel with a precision-ground hard chrome finish for durability in professional spray environments.
Industrial Applications Professional sprayer repair, fluid pump rebuilding, drive system maintenance, and rental fleet equipment servicing.
Compatible Titan Assemblies Admiral 185-551, 245-556 Fluid Pump Assemblies (830-331, 860-451, 830-451, 941-441); Commander 140-556, 181-556, 245-555 Fluid Pump Assemblies (741-440, 761-301, 761-411, 741-331); Hydra M2000; Hydra M4000; Hydra Pro Super.
Accurate Part Number 442-959 Connecting Rod, 3/4" thrd.
Related Parts Commonly Serviced Together Piston seat (241-007), piston rod, upper packing set (240-001A), lower packing set, pin, and O-rings.
Common Problems Solved Scored or worn rod surface causing inadequate sealing, fluid leakage past the upper packings, loss of pressure, and deteriorating pump performance caused by groove wear or chrome damage.
When Replacement Is Recommended Replace if the rod surface shows visible scoring, grooving, scratching, or wear beyond tolerance. Also replace if the hard chrome surface is damaged, pitted, or corroded, or if the rod fails to seal properly even after replacing the packings.

The connecting rod is subject to wear from the continuous reciprocating motion against the upper packings. A scored or worn rod surface can prevent the packings from sealing properly, leading to fluid leakage, loss of pressure, and reduced pump efficiency. If you observe fluid leaks from the pump area, loss of pressure, or deteriorating spray performance after replacing packings, inspect the connecting rod surface for damage.
